Historical Events on April 26

Here is a list of some events happened on April 26.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1944 Heinrich Kreipe is captured by Allied commandos in occupied Crete.
1802 Napoleon Bonaparte signs a general amnesty to allow all but about one thousand of the most notorious émigrés of the French Revolution to return to France.
1944 Georgios Papandreou becomes head of the Greek government-in-exile based in Egypt.
1989 The deadliest known tornado strikes Central Bangladesh, killing upwards of 1,300, injuring 12,000, and leaving as many as 80,000 homeless.
1966 The magnitude 5.1 Tashkent earthquake affects the largest city in Soviet Central Asia with a maximum MSK intensity of VII (Very strong). Tashkent is mostly destroyed and 15–200 are killed.
1900 Fires destroy Canadian cities Ottawa and Hull, reducing them to ashes in 12 hours. Twelve thousand people are left without a home.
1964 Tanganyika and Zanzibar merge to form the United Republic of Tanzania.
1777 Sybil Ludington, aged 16, rode 40 miles (64 km) to alert American colonial forces to the approach of the British regular forces
1963 In Libya, amendments to the constitution transform Libya (United Kingdom of Libya) into one national unity (Kingdom of Libya) and allows for female participation in elections.
1956 SS Ideal X, the world's first successful container ship, leaves Port Newark, New Jersey, for Houston, Texas.
